Re: Cargo experience: saddlebag vs trunk

A bounce, is a bounce, is a bounce...... wherever it comes from.

Honestly, if you travel with it often, I would suggest a few of foam blocks. Assuming you have a laptop bag, put a foam block below it and maybe sandwich it between a couple. I'd use 3" thick dense upholstery sheet foam.

As you know, the less you agitate your hard drive the better. Maybe you should get a SSD and then you won't have to worry.

BTW, when I transport mine (not too often) on the bike, I wrap the case in a couple of thick towels so that it doesn't move around and is fairly well padded.
